Nestled in a pocket of Darling Harbour rich in industrial and working-class heritage, this boutique hotel is set in a woolstore constructed in – you guessed it – 1888. But there’s nothing old-fashioned about this vibrant hotel experience. From the colourful contemporary design to the industrial-chic interiors with an art-splashed attitude, this is a striking Sydney stay. Whether counting-sheep in the sophisticated suites, or sipping a red in the downstairs bar, Mr Percy, you’ll have everything you need to sit back and enjoy your stay. Find yourself tucked away, while still close to the action with the best of Sydney’s vibrant culture at your doorstep.

Inkblot wrote a review Jan 2020
Melbourne
3.0 of 5 bubbles
Aesthetically a very nice hotel, with a few annoying features which make it feel like a backpacker hostel at times. Enjoyed the novelty of the design, but would not stay again.

The rooms are small but clean, and well-designed, with very comfortable bed and hot shower with reasonable pressure. There is no noise from other rooms, and there is an Alexa device to play Spotify in the room, which is a nice touch, as well as a big flat screen TV with plenty of channels but some issues with digital reception on some channels. There is a kettle but unfortunately no microwave. I went in the height of summer and found the room freezing (and not responsive to the thermostat, even if you turned it off, the air con kept coming). This meant it was impossible to relax in the room.

The downstairs restaurant & lobby area is quite dark and also not a very welcoming place to linger. It feels like a dodgy bar, even at breakfast time. There is constant daggy music piped throughout the restaurant and lobby - to the young backpackers staffing the place, it probably seems funky, but for the generations likely to stay here, it's just the daggiest, saddest 80s music possible. I didn't like the 'free mini bar' & 'social hour' novelties. It's socially irresponsible and the alcohol is cheap & nasty (wine in a can, etc). The social hour thing is just weird, with awkward boomers & Gen Xers sipping cheap alcohol in silence, listening to the awful hotel muzak. It would work in a backpacker hostel, not so much in a hotel for grown ups.

The best part is the breakfast buffet, which is included and delicious. The front of house staff are friendly but young Europeans with a definite "backpacker" vibe.

The location is handy for Darling Harbour and the National Australian Maritime Museum. You can walk to Circular Quay from here (Opera House & Sydney Harbour Bridge) but it's a long walk. Another option is the light rail, which is very close to the hotel. There is a small convenience store nearby the hotel. There is a Coles supermarket about 5 minutes walk. The street is not too busy; there is no pull-in drive for drop off, but there are usually a couple of spots out front. Staff do not offer to call a taxi on departure, or any of the other basic niceties of a half decent hotel.

Emil S wrote a review Nov 2020
Greater Adelaide, Australia
5.0 of 5 bubbles
If you're after a panoramic view of Sydney Harbour from your window, then 1888 is not for you. I didn't spend much time in my room, other than to sleep, so a water view was not a deal-breaker for me. I stayed in a King Deluxe and a Junior Suite during stay, both were fabulous, and very comfy. Plenty of tech in the rooms, big flat screen, iPad, Apple TV, BT speakers, wasted on an analogue guy like me! Good quality toiletries and a nice shower and tub too. Very nice bed, good choice of pillows, so you will find the Goldilocks one for you! I stayed almost two weeks, so definitely made use of the free laundry facilities and the well configured conference room for catching up on homework. The breakfast was continental, pretty simple, but sufficient. All of the staff, including the GM make a terrific coffee and you can choose to have one with sit down breakfast or on the run! If you need a hot and more substantive breakfast there are many great cafes a short walk in any direction. Pre-dinner drinks in the lounge bar is very appealing and the wine list is as good as you will find at many high end restaurants. Last but not least, the staff at 1888 are definitely the point of difference compared to any place I have stayed in Australia. All very individual personalities, engaging and very attentive to a guests whims and needs. If you're a very demanding or needy person, stay home, it won't be fun for anyone! To that end, I'll be back for sure!

Suefletch wrote a review Aug 2022
Brisbane Region, Australia
4.0 of 5 bubbles
This hotel is in a prime location with the light rail across the road and it takes less then 5 minutes to walk to darling harbour.
The hotel itself is quirky, cosy and very clean.
The staff are just lovely and make you feel very welcome, nothing is too much to ask for.
We were in a loft room and although it's not huge, it's very clean, well equipped, large bathroom and shower and the bed is super comfy.

Our only negative about the room is that the water pressure in the shower is almost non existent which was quite disappointing after an 18 hour flight, just when you're in need of a nice hot shower on a cold day. The water temp also continuously changes from hot to cold even though the tap handle is still in the same position.

The included continental breakfast had a good selection with a variety of different foods. The coffee was great.

The room also included a free mini bar which included 2 types of beer, a small bottle of red and white wine, cans of coke, bottled still and sparkling water and milk which was restocked daily.

There is also a free sweets bar near the reception for all you sweet tooth lovers out there to help yourselves to.

Overall, the experience here has been wonderful.
